エイプコイン(APE)の技術的特徴を初心者でも分かる解説
エイプコイン(APE)は、Yuga Labsが展開するNFTコレクション「Bored Ape Yacht Club (BAYC)」を中心としたエコシステムを支えるガバナンストークンです。単なるデジタル資産にとどまらず、コミュニティ主導のWeb3プロジェクトを推進する重要な役割を担っています。本稿では、エイプコインの技術的特徴を、初心者の方にも分かりやすく解説します。
1. エイプコインの概要
エイプコインは、ERC-20規格に準拠したイーサリアムブロックチェーン上で発行されるトークンです。2022年3月にローンチされ、BAYCホルダーへのエアドロップを通じて配布が開始されました。エイプコインの主な目的は、以下の通りです。
- ガバナンス:APEトークン保有者は、APE DAO(分散型自律組織)に参加し、エコシステムの運営に関する意思決定に貢献できます。
- ユーティリティ:APEトークンは、BAYC関連の製品やサービス、新たなNFTコレクションの購入、メタバース空間での利用など、様々な用途で使用できます。
- インセンティブ:APEトークンは、エコシステムへの貢献者(アーティスト、開発者、コミュニティメンバーなど)へのインセンティブとして提供されます。
2. ブロックチェーン技術とスマートコントラクト
エイプコインは、イーサリアムブロックチェーンの基盤技術を活用しています。イーサリアムは、分散型アプリケーション(DApps)の開発と実行を可能にするプラットフォームであり、スマートコントラクトと呼ばれる自動実行可能な契約を実装できます。エイプコインのスマートコントラクトは、トークンの発行、転送、保有量の追跡、ガバナンス機能などを制御します。
スマートコントラクトは、一度デプロイされると改ざんが困難であり、透明性と信頼性を確保できます。これにより、エイプコインの取引やガバナンスプロセスは、公平かつ安全に行われます。また、スマートコントラクトは、APE DAOの運営においても重要な役割を果たし、提案の投票、資金の分配、ルール変更などを自動化します。
3. APE DAOとガバナンスモデル
APE DAOは、APEトークン保有者によって運営される分散型組織です。APE DAOのガバナンスモデルは、以下の要素で構成されています。
- APE Improvement Proposals (AIPs):エコシステムの改善提案は、AIPとして提出されます。
- 投票:APEトークン保有者は、AIPに対して投票できます。投票権は、保有するAPEトークンの量に応じて比例します。
- 実行:一定の賛成票を獲得したAIPは、スマートコントラクトによって自動的に実行されます。
APE DAOは、エコシステムの方向性を決定し、資金の配分を管理し、新たなプロジェクトを承認する権限を持っています。これにより、コミュニティ主導の開発を促進し、エコシステムの持続可能性を高めることができます。
4. エイプコインのユーティリティ
エイプコインは、BAYCエコシステム内で様々なユーティリティを提供します。主な用途は以下の通りです。
- BAYC関連製品・サービスの購入:APEトークンは、BAYC関連の限定グッズ、イベントへの参加チケット、新たなNFTコレクションの購入などに使用できます。
- メタバース空間での利用:Yuga Labsが開発するメタバース空間「Otherside」では、APEトークンが土地の購入やアバターのカスタマイズに使用できます。
- ゲーム内通貨:BAYC関連のゲームでは、APEトークンがゲーム内通貨として使用される可能性があります。
- ステーキング:APEトークンをステーキングすることで、報酬を得ることができます。
これらのユーティリティは、APEトークンの需要を高め、エコシステムの活性化に貢献します。また、APEトークンのユーティリティは、今後さらに拡大する可能性があります。
5. エイプコインの技術的課題と今後の展望
エイプコインは、多くの可能性を秘めている一方で、いくつかの技術的課題も抱えています。
- スケーラビリティ:イーサリアムブロックチェーンのスケーラビリティ問題は、エイプコインの取引速度や手数料に影響を与える可能性があります。
- セキュリティ:スマートコントラクトの脆弱性は、ハッキングや不正アクセスにつながる可能性があります。
- ガバナンスの効率性:APE DAOのガバナンスプロセスは、複雑で時間がかかる場合があります。
これらの課題を解決するために、Yuga Labsは、レイヤー2ソリューションの導入、スマートコントラクトの監査、ガバナンスプロセスの改善など、様々な取り組みを進めています。また、APEトークンのユーティリティを拡大し、エコシステムの多様性を高めることも重要な課題です。
今後の展望としては、APEコインは、Web3時代の代表的なガバナンストークンとして、より重要な役割を担うことが期待されます。メタバース空間の発展、NFT市場の拡大、分散型金融(DeFi)の普及など、様々なトレンドが、APEコインの成長を後押しする可能性があります。また、APE DAOの成熟とコミュニティの活性化は、エコシステムの持続可能性を高める上で不可欠です。
6. エイプコインの技術的詳細 (開発者向け)
エイプコインのスマートコントラクトは、OpenZeppelinのERC-20実装をベースに開発されています。コントラクトアドレスは、0x4b20993bc48117b47982345858091ba886375200です。コントラクトの主な機能は以下の通りです。
- totalSupply():発行済みのAPEトークンの総量を返します。
- balanceOf(address account):指定されたアドレスが保有するAPEトークンの量を返します。
- transfer(address recipient, uint256 amount):APEトークンを指定されたアドレスに転送します。
- approve(address spender, uint256 amount):指定されたアドレスに、APEトークンの使用を許可します。
- transferFrom(address sender, address recipient, uint256 amount):指定されたアドレスから、APEトークンを指定されたアドレスに転送します。
APE DAOのガバナンス機能は、Snapshotなどのオフチェーン投票プラットフォームと連携して実装されています。これにより、ガス代を抑えながら、効率的な投票プロセスを実現しています。また、APEトークンの保有者は、ガバナンスプラットフォーム上で提案を作成し、投票に参加することができます。
7. まとめ
エイプコインは、BAYCエコシステムを支えるガバナンストークンであり、コミュニティ主導のWeb3プロジェクトを推進する重要な役割を担っています。イーサリアムブロックチェーンの基盤技術とスマートコントラクトを活用し、透明性と信頼性を確保しています。APE DAOは、エコシステムの方向性を決定し、資金の配分を管理し、新たなプロジェクトを承認する権限を持っています。エイプコインは、BAYC関連製品・サービスの購入、メタバース空間での利用、ゲーム内通貨など、様々なユーティリティを提供します。今後の展望としては、Web3時代の代表的なガバナンストークンとして、より重要な役割を担うことが期待されます。技術的な課題を克服し、ユーティリティを拡大し、コミュニティを活性化することで、エイプコインは、持続可能なエコシステムを構築し、Web3の未来を切り開いていくでしょう。